Harlan Krumholz is a prominent professor of cardiology at Yale School of Medicine and a leading researcher in the field of health outcomes and the impact of medical interventions. He has been at the forefront of studies related to COVID-19 and its vaccines, focusing on understanding the complexities of post-vaccination syndrome (PVS) and advocating for rigorous scientific inquiry into the experiences of affected individuals.
